<html><head><meta name="color-scheme" content="light dark"></head><body><pre style="word-wrap: break-word; white-space: pre-wrap;">:root {
    color-scheme: light dark;
}
@media (prefers-color-scheme: dark) {
    ::selection {
        background: #aaa !important;
    }

    #_popIn_side_pc ._popIn_recommend_article {
        border-bottom: 1px solid #2f3336 !important;
    }

    #_popIn_side_pc ._popIn_recommend_article:hover &gt; ._popIn_recommend_art_title a {
        color: #17bf63 !important;
    }

    .c-authorBlock {
        border: 1px solid #2f3336 !important;
    }

    .c-articleCard:hover .c-articleCard__desc {
        filter: brightness(1.5) !important;
    }

    .c-articleCard__desc {
        background-color: #14181a !important;
    }

    .c-articleCard__thumbnail {
        background-color: #14181a !important;
    }

    .c-authorCard {
        background-color: #14181a !important;
        border: 1px solid #2f3336 !important;
    }

    .c-authorCard:after {
        border-color: transparent transparent #2f3336 transparent !important;
    }

    .c-authorCard:before {
        border-color: transparent transparent #14181a transparent !important;
    }

    .c-authorCardBtn__item+.c-authorCardBtn__item {
        border-left: 1px solid #2f3336 !important;
    }

    .c-authorCard__btnGroup {
        border-top: 1px solid #2f3336 !important;
    }

    .c-bill tfoot td, .c-bill tfoot th {
        border-top: 1px solid #2f3336 !important;
    }

    .c-btn--third:hover {
        color: #17bf63 !important;
    }

    .c-dropdown--bar .is-valued+.c-dropdown__select&gt;li&gt;span {
        background-color: #000 !important;
        border: 1px solid #2f3336 !important;
        color: #d9d9d9 !important;
    }

    .c-dropdown--sort .c-dropdown__select ul {
        -webkit-box-shadow: 0 1px 5px 0 rgba(255,255,255,.18) !important;
        background-color: #2f3336 !important;
        box-shadow: 0 1px 5px 0 rgba(255,255,255,.18) !important;
    }

    .c-dropdown--sort .c-dropdown__select ul:before {
        -webkit-box-shadow: -2px 2px 7px 0 rgba(255,255,255,.18) !important;
        border: 3px solid #2f3336 !important;
        border-color: transparent transparent #2f3336 #2f3336 !important;
        box-shadow: -2px 2px 7px 0 rgba(255,255,255,.18) !important;
    }

    .c-dropdown--sort .c-dropdown__select&gt;li&gt;span {
        background-color: #000 !important;
        color: #d9d9d9 !important;
    }

    .c-dropdown__select ul {
        border: 1px solid #2f3336 !important;
    }

    .c-dropdown__select ul li {
        background-color: #2f3336 !important;
        color: #d9d9d9 !important;
        cursor: pointer !important;
    }

    .c-dropdown__select ul li.selected, .c-dropdown__select ul li:hover {
        background-color: #17bf63 !important;
        color: #d9d9d9 !important;
    }

    .c-dropdown__select&gt;li&gt;span {
        background: #000 !important;
        border: 1px solid #000 !important;
        color: #d9d9d9 !important;
    }

    .c-filter {
        background-color: #14181a !important;
    }

    .c-friendCard+.c-friendCard {
        border-top: 1px solid #2f3336 !important;
    }

    .c-friendCard__open {
        background-color: #14181a !important;
    }

    .c-group__options {
        background-color: #14181a !important;
    }

    .c-group__options:before {
        border-color: transparent transparent #14181a #14181a !important;
    }

    .c-icon--socialCopy:after, .c-icon--socialCopy:before {
        filter: brightness(0.8) !important;
    }

    .c-iconLink--gn {
        color: #17bf63 !important;
    }

    .c-iconLink:hover {
        color: #17bf63 !important;
    }

    .c-link--gn {
        color: #17bf63 !important;
    }

    .c-link:hover {
        color: #17bf63 !important;
        filter: brightness(1.2) !important;
    }

    .c-pagination {
        border: 1px solid #2f3336 !important;
    }

    .c-pagination--next {
        background-position-x: center !important;
        background-position-y: center !important;
    }

    .c-pagination--prev {
        background-position-x: center !important;
        background-position-y: center !important;
    }

    .c-panel__item {
        background-color: #14181a !important;
        border: 1px solid #2f3336 !important;
    }

    .c-panel_content {
        background-color: #14181a !important;
    }

    .c-popUp__title {
        background-color: #2f3336 !important;
    }

    .c-productStatus {
        background-color: #14181a !important;
    }

    .c-searchBox.is-active .c-searchBox__search,
    .c-searchBox.is-active .c-searchBox__topic {
        background-color: #000 !important;
        height: 36px !important;
    }

    .c-selectItem:hover .c-selectItem__title {
        color: #17bf63 !important;
    }

    .c-summary {
        border-left: 3px solid #2f3336 !important;
    }

    .c-summary__desc {
        color: #d9d9d9 !important;
    }

    .c-textEditor__toolBar {
        border-color: #2f3336 !important;
    }

    .c-textStatistics {
        border: 1px solid #2f3336 !important;
    }

    .c-textarea {
        background-color: #000 !important;
        border: 1px solid #2f3336 !important;
        color: #d9d9d9 !important;
    }

    .c-textbox {
        background-color: #000 !important;
        border: 1px solid #2f3336 !important;
        color: #d9d9d9 !important;
    }

    .c-textbox, .c-textbox:focus {
        color: #d9d9d9 !important;
    }

    .c-toggleTrigger--searchBar {
        border: 1px solid #2f3336 !important;
    }

    .c-toggleTrigger--searchBar.is-open {
        border-bottom: 0 !important;
    }

    .content-side {
        background-color: #000 !important;
    }

    .cse .gsc-control-cse, .gsc-control-cse {
        background-color: #000 !important;
        border: 1px solid #000 !important;
    }

    .fancybox-content {
        background: #2f3336 !important;
    }

    .fancybox-is-open .fancybox-bg {
        opacity: 0.95 !important;
    }

    .group-img-thumbs .l-thumbGallery__item {
        background-color: #2f3336 !important;
    }

    .gs-webResult .gs-snippet, .gs-imageResult .gs-snippet, .gs-fileFormatType {
        color: #d9d9d9 !important;
    }

    .gsc-above-wrapper-area {
        border-bottom: 1px solid #2f3336 !important;
    }

    .gsc-orderby-label {
        color: #d9d9d9 !important;
    }

    .gsc-result-info {
        color: #d9d9d9 !important;
        text-align: left !important;
    }

    .gsc-results .gsc-cursor-box .gsc-cursor-page {
        background-color: #000 !important;
        border-color: #2f3336 !important;
        color: #d9d9d9 !important;
    }

    .gsc-results .gsc-cursor-box .gsc-cursor-page.gsc-cursor-current-page {
        background-color: #2fa651 !important;
        border-color: #2fa651 !important;
        color: #ffffff !important;
    }

    .gsc-results-wrapper-visible {
        background-color: #000 !important;
        border-color: #000 !important;
    }

    .gsc-webResult.gsc-result, .gsc-results .gsc-imageResult {
        background-color: #000 !important;
        border-color: #000 !important;
    }

    .l-articlePage {
        border-bottom: 1px solid #2f3336 !important;
    }

    .l-articlePage__publish blockquote {
        border-left: 3px solid #d9d9d9 !important;
        color: #d9d9d9 !important;
        filter: brightness(0.8) !important;
    }

    .l-articleReply {
        border: 1px solid #2f3336 !important;
    }

    .l-content__main {
        border-right: 1px solid #2f3336 !important;
    }

    .l-docking.is-docking {
        background-color: #14181a !important;
    }

    .l-footer {
        background-color: #000 !important;
    }

    .l-footer__copyright {
        background-color: #000 !important;
    }

    .l-footer__links {
        background-color: #14181a !important;
        border-bottom: 1px solid #2f3336 !important;
        border-top: 1px solid #2f3336 !important;
    }

    .l-headerTools__login {
        border-left: 1px solid #2f3336 !important;
    }

    .l-header__group {
        border-right: 1px solid #2f3336 !important;
    }

    .l-header__left picture {
        filter: grayscale(100%) brightness(2) !important;
    }

    .l-header__main {
        background-color: #000 !important;
        border-bottom: 1px solid #2f3336 !important;
    }

    .l-header__nav:after {
        border-bottom: 1px solid #2f3336 !important;
    }

    .l-helpLink {
        background-color: #14181a !important;
    }

    .l-journeyMap__desc--bg {
        background-color: #14181a !important;
    }

    .l-listTable--msg .l-listTable__tr:hover {
        background-color: #14181a !important;
    }

    .l-listTable__tbody {
        background-color: #000 !important;
    }

    .l-listTable__thead {
        background-color: #13181A !important;
    }

    .l-listTable__thead .l-listTable__tr {
        border-top: 1px solid #2f3336 !important;
    }

    .l-listTable__tr {
        border-bottom: 1px solid #2f3336 !important;
    }

    .l-memberIntro {
        background-color: #14181a !important;
    }

    .l-memberIntro__interact+.l-memberIntro__record {
        border-top: 1px solid #2f3336 !important;
    }

    .l-menu {
        background-color: #14181a !important;
    }

    .l-pagination .is-active a {
        background-color: #17bf63 !important;
        border: 1px solid #17bf63 !important;
        color: #fff !important;
    }

    .l-personalPanel {
        background-color: #14181a !important;
    }

    .l-promptBlock {
        background-color: #14181a !important;
    }

    .l-publish__content {
        border-top: 1px solid #2f3336 !important;
    }

    .l-searchBarToggle {
        border-color: #2f3336 !important;
    }

    .l-searchCard {
        border-bottom: 1px solid #2f3336 !important;
    }

    .l-selectedList li {
        border-bottom: 1px solid #2f3336 !important;
    }

    .l-separationBg {
        background: linear-gradient(to bottom,#000 0,#000 3%,#000 100%) !important;
        background-color: #000 !important;
    }

    .l-signInPage__content {
        border: 1px solid #2f3336 !important;
    }

    .l-specialIntro {
        background-color: #000 !important;
    }

    .l-thumbGallery--thumbs .l-thumbGallery__item {
        border: 1px solid #2f3336 !important;
    }

    .l-toolBar__item {
        border-right: 1px solid #000 !important;
    }

    .o-fBase {
        color: #d9d9d9 !important;
    }

    .o-hashtag {
        background-color: #14181a !important;
        color: #d9d9d9 !important;
    }

    .o-hashtag.is-default, .hashtag .o-hashtag {
        background-color: #d9d9d9 !important;
        color: #000 !important;
    }

    .o-hashtag.is-heightLight, .o-hashtag:hover {
        background-color: #17bf63 !important;
        color: #ffffff !important;
    }

    .o-hashtag.is-notice {
        background-color: #d9d9d9 !important;
        color: #000000 !important;
    }

    .sf-menu &gt; li &gt; ul &gt; li, .sf-menu ul ul li {
        border-top: 1px solid #2f3336 !important;
    }

    .sf-menu a {
        border-left: 1px !important;
        border-top: 1px !important;
    }

    .sf-menu a:hover {
        color: #17bf63 !important;
    }

    .sf-menu li {
        background-color: #14181a !important;
    }

    .sf-menu ul {
        box-shadow: 2px 2px 6px rgba(255,255,255,.2) !important;
    }

    .u-distinguish {
        background-color: #14181a !important;
    }

    a {
        color: #d9d9d9 !important;
    }

    article a, .vendor_contact a, .l-msgBlock a{
        color: #17bf63 !important;
    }

    article a &gt; font{
        color: #30a651 !important;
    }

    article font, article td font{
        color: #d9d9d9 !important;
    }

    article pre {
        color: #d9d9d9 !important;
    }

    article td, [data-tab-id='info'] td{
        background-color: #000 !important;
        color: #d9d9d9 !important;
    }

    [data-tab-id='info'] font ,[data-tab-id='info'] td font{
        color :#d9d9d9 !important;
    }

    body, html {
        background-color: #000 !important;
        color: #d9d9d9 !important;
    }

    hr {
        border-top: 1px solid #2f3336 !important;
    }

    img[src$="avatar.png"] {
        filter: brightness(0.8) !important;
    }

    img[src$="avatar@2x.png"] {
        filter: brightness(0.8) !important;
    }

    img[src$="footer-rss.svg"] {
        filter: brightness(0.9) !important;
    }

    main.l-main {
        background-color: #000 !important;
    }

    .cse_block_container {
        border: 1px solid #000 !important;
    }

    .styleable-rootcontainer {
        background-color: #000 !important;
    }

    .c-btn--primary {
        color: #fff !important;
    }

    .c-pecialIntroTitle {
        color: #d9d9d9 !important;
    }

    .l-groupTable {
        border: 1px solid #2f3336 !important;
    }

    .l-groupTable__title {
        background-color: #000 !important;
        border-bottom: 1px solid #2f3336 !important;
    }

    .l-groupTable__open {
        background-color: #2f3336 !important;;
    }

    .l-qnaEditBlock {
        background-color: #000 !important;
    }

    .l-qnaBlock {
        background-color: #000 !important;
    }

    .c-defaultBlock__desc, .o-fSubMini, .o-fNotes {
        color: #d9d9d9 !important;
    }

    .l-footer__copyright .list &gt; span &gt; a &gt; img{
        filter:brightness(0.8);
    }

    .u-overflow:after {
        height: unset;
    }

    .c-progressBar {
        background-color: #000000 !important;
    }

    .c-progressBar__item.is-active .c-progressBar__text {
        color: #d9d9d9 !important;
    }

    .c-memberPic--border {
        border: 5px solid #2F3336;
    }

    .o-tabSwiperNav--prev {
        background-image: -webkit-gradient(linear,left top,right top,from(#000),to(rgba(216,216,216,0))) !important;
        background-image: -webkit-linear-gradient(left,#000,rgba(216,216,216,0)) !important;
        background-image: -o-linear-gradient(left,#000,rgba(216,216,216,0)) !important;
        background-image: linear-gradient(to right,#000,rgba(216,216,216,0)) !important;
    }

    .o-tabSwiperNav--next {
        background-image: -webkit-gradient(linear,right top,left top,from(#000),to(rgba(216,216,216,0))) !important;
        background-image: -webkit-linear-gradient(right,#000,rgba(216,216,216,0)) !important;
        background-image: -o-linear-gradient(right,#000,rgba(216,216,216,0)) !important;
        background-image: linear-gradient(to left,#000,rgba(216,216,216,0)) !important;
    }

    .c-icon--btnbookingGn:before {
        background-image: url(https://attach2.mobile01.com/images/icons/hover/document-booking-gn-dark.svg) !important;
    }

    .introjs-showElement span {
        color : black !important;
    }

    .introjs-tooltip {
        color : black !important;
    }

    .introjs-button {
        color : black !important;
    }
    .introjs-disabled {
        color : #9a9a9a !important;
    }
    .fixedbottom .dialog {
        background-color: #000000;
        box-shadow: 0px -1px 5px #222222;
    }
    .ui-menu {
        background: #000 !important;
        color: rgb(217,217,217);
        border: 1px solid #2f3336 !important
    }
    .msgItem, .messageList .emotion .c-tabNav, .l-msgEditBlock .c-tabNav, .l-msgBlock .c-tabNav{
        border-bottom: 1px solid #2f3336 !important;
    }
    .msgItem:last-child {
        border-bottom: 0px !important;
    }
    .l-emCardGroup__attached .swiper-pagination-bullet {
        background: #fff;
    }
    .l-msgBlock, .l-msgEditBlock .emotion {
        background-color: #000 !important;
    }
    .l-msgEditBlock, .l-msgBlock .emotion{
        background-color: #14181a !important;
    }
    .l-msgBlock .msg_content {
        background-color: #14181a !important;
    }
    .l-msgBlock .msg_content:before {
        border-color: transparent transparent #14181a #14181a !important;
    }
    .msg_l-toolBar:before {
        border-color: #14181a #14181a transparent transparent !important;
    }
    .l-msgBlock .msg_content font{
        color: #d9d9d9 !important;
    }
    .pmsg_content {
        border-bottom: 1px solid #2f3336 !important;
    }
}
</pre></body></html>